    Unfortunately you are at the mercy of NBC who chooses which game(s) will be broadcasted nationally based on region you live in (east coast teams in your case). You can see the Kings game if:
    Your provider (cable,sat..etc) offer east AND west coast national feeds although they might still blackout the west one during the game.
    Find a local sports bar that still uses a large C Band dish (I believe they can pick up some west coast feeds in the clear) and ask the owner/manager for the Kings game.
    On line via computer or other devices. Hope this helps and somehow you get to see the game.
